#6e6eeb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6e6eeb is composed of 43.1% red, 43.1%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.2%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 240 degrees, a saturation of 75.8% and a lightness of 67.6%. #6e6eeb color hex could be obtained by blending #dcdcff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#6666ff.

#6e6eeb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#6e6eeb has RGB values of R:110, G:110,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 7237355.

Hex triplet 6e6eeb #6e6eeb
RGB Decimal 110, 110, 235 rgb(110,110,235)
RGB Percent 43.1, 43.1, 92.2 rgb(43.1%,43.1%,92.2%)
CMYK 53, 53, 0, 8
HSL 240°, 75.8, 67.6 hsl(240,75.8%,67.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 240°, 53.2, 92.2
Web Safe 6666ff #6666ff
CIE-LAB 52.358, 34.033, -63.451
XYZ 26.999, 20.464, 81.12
xyY 0.21, 0.159, 20.464
CIE-LCH 52.358, 72.002, 298.208
CIE-LUV 52.358, -7.335, -101.633
Hunter-Lab 45.237, 27.369, -74.654
Binary 01101110, 01101110, 11101011

Shades and Tints of #6e6eeb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01010a is the darkest color, while #f8f8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6e6eeb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a7a7b2 is the less saturated color, while #5b5bfe is the most saturated one.
